like has already been stated, don't expect much gains, just a few lost lbs. but with the subway diet, you can shave that weight yourself and not spend $1,000+ doing it!

seriously, i run a toda, but i enjoy overdoing everything and not on much of a budget. but if you're looking to spend every dollar and get optimum gains from it, a new header isn't the way to go. honda did a good job with the stock one.
